New data from pollsters JL Partners shows Labour has almost doubled its lead over the Conservatives among GB News Viewers

GB News viewers trust Labour more than the Conservative Party on three major issues facing Britons today.

JL Partners posed current and recent GB News viewers with questions about their political preferences and what issues will decide how they vote in the next election.


When asked who they trust to handle different issues, GB News viewers said they trust Labour more with the cost of living, NHS and housing.

Out of 530 respondents, 55 per cent trust Labour to improve the NHS while only 24 per cent trust the Tories.

Similarly, over half of viewers (53 per cent) think Labour will make housing more affordable if they win the General Election compared to 23 per cent for the Conservatives.

For the cost of living, 48 per cent trust the Labour Party over the Tories (32 per cent) to support people with costs and energy.

Improving the NHS was the most important issue for GB News viewers and the cost of living was the third most pressing problem facing respondents.

Viewers also trust Labour over the Tories to deal with pay disputes and strike action (47 per cent) and to reduce inequalities between the best -and worst off- people and places (52 per cent).

Labour has now doubled its lead over the Conservative Party in just a month amongst GB News viewers.

Labour is 21 points ahead of the Conservatives with Labour at 46 per cent, the Tories at 25 per cent and Reform UK at 18 per cent of the vote.

However, the Conservatives do remain more trusted amongst GB News viewers than Labour on certain issues including foreign affairs, woke culture, the criminal justice system and inflation.

Viewers also care strongly about stopping illegal migration and small boat crossings- an issue they trust the Tories to handle more than Labour.

Overall, out of the Top 10 issues that will decide how GB News viewers vote in the next election, Labour was more trusted with six of the 10 issues.

The Labour Party traditionally associates itself with the working class; Keir Starmer has spoken about his “working-class childhood” driving his ambition to “return respect and dignity back to public life.”

In the latest poll, almost half (48 per cent) of GB News viewers self-identify as working class compared to 43 per cent who consider themselves middle class and 2 per cent upper class.

Starmer has extended his lead over Sunak as the best choice of Prime Minister with 45 per cent of respondents voting for the Labour Leader compared to 36 per cent opting for Sunak.
